EDITORS COMMENTS
This print takes us back to the year 1867, capturing a significant moment in the coal industry's history. The image showcases a bustling scene at the Coal Depot in Port Carbon, Pennsylvania. A group of hardworking men can be seen diligently loading boats with coal destined for the market. The wood engraving beautifully captures the essence of this maritime industry, highlighting its importance in Northeast Pennsylvania during that era. The riverboat stands tall on the canal, ready to transport its valuable cargo downstream. This snapshot offers a glimpse into an integral part of America's industrial past. The mid-19th century was marked by rapid growth and development in various industries, including mining and transportation. This image encapsulates both these aspects as it portrays miners who dedicated their lives to extracting coal from deep within the earth while showcasing how transportation played a crucial role in distributing this vital resource across the nation. As we admire this historical photograph, let us reflect on the immense significance of coal during that time period and acknowledge those who labored tirelessly to fuel America's progress.
